**Build provenance — Gatehouse rate limiting**

Plugin authors: every Gatehouse gateway release ships with a provenance record so you can verify which rate-limiting rules were compiled in. Limits may change between builds, so always confirm your plugin targets the correct release before publishing. The canonical build token for the current release is recorded below.

build token for tajeg-bajep: htk14_409ba9df6b8acb

MINUTES — Board Session, Tillow & Marsh Group

Quick summary of the training budget discussion for next year. Priya walked us through the proposal: a 15% bump overall, with most of it going to the Farleigh leadership track and data-skills courses for the ops teams. Rowan pushed back on conference spend — we agreed to trim that by a third. Everyone felt the apprenticeship scheme earned its keep. Final figures go to finance next week. The confidential note on related plans follows below.

confidential, yafof-tawef: The finance team signed off on a budget of $34.3 million for Project Zorox. The renewal with Aldethax Freight closes at $12.7 million a year, 10 percent below the last contract.

Subject: Rotation — LogSieve sampler key

New team members: read this.

The sampler key for LogSieve rotated today. Context: the Orderflow service is extremely chatty, so we sample its logs at 5% before shipping to the aggregator. The sampler authenticates to the internal ingest gateway with a service key. Old key is revoked as of 09:00. Update local configs, restart the sampler sidecar, and verify drop rates in the Graphview dashboard. Do not reuse the old key anywhere. The replacement key is directly below.

gateway credential: vxb3-p91

**Facilities Ticket — Pop-up office, Hallvard Expo Centre**

Night shift: the Sorrel Dynamics pop-up office in Hall C stays installed through the trade fair weekend. Demo equipment and two laptops remain inside overnight, so the unit must be locked by 22:00 and checked on each patrol. The cabin door uses a standalone keypad, not the venue badge system. For your rounds, the keypad code is below.

turnstile pass: bdg-YEOZLM-79341408